Model of vegetation restoration under natural regeneration and human interference in the burned area of northern Daxinganling

Abstract: This paper studied the vegetation in the burned area of different severities and ages of Northern Daxinganling. The result showed that natural vegetation regeneration in lightly burned area restores well. In moderately burned area, human-promoted regeneration develops faster than natural regeneration. In severely burned area, human reforested area will span several succession phases and approach climax community rather sooner than natural regeneration.
